LoadInfoByID() LoadInfoByID(integer $id) : boolean 获取数据库内指定ID的数据. Parameters integer $id 指定ID Returns boolean
LoadInfoByAssoc() LoadInfoByAssoc(array $array) : boolean 根据数组从数据库内查找数据并返回. Parameters array $array 待查找数组 Returns boolean
LoadInfoByField() LoadInfoByField(string $field, string $field_value) : boolean 根据特定的字段和值搜索数据. Parameters string $field 字段(限string,int,bool) string $field_value 数据值 Returns boolean
LoadInfoByFields() LoadInfoByFields(array $fields) : boolean 根据多个特定的字段和值搜索数据. Parameters array $fields 多个字段数组(如 ['AuthorID' => '1', 'CateID' => '1']) Returns boolean
LoadInfoByArray() LoadInfoByArray( $array) : boolean 从数组(整数索引key)中加载数据. Parameters $array Returns boolean
LoadInfoByDataArray() LoadInfoByDataArray( $array) : boolean 从Data数组中加载数据. Parameters $array Returns boolean
GetPassWordByGuid() GetPassWordByGuid(string $ps, string $guid) : string 静态方法,获取加盐及二次散列的,用于保存的最终密码 Parameters string $ps 明文密码 string $guid 用户唯一码 Returns string
GetHashByToken() GetHashByToken(string $wt_id = '', integer $day = 30) : string 获取有期限的Token密码 Parameters string $wt_id Token的ID integer $day 时间,按天算 (1分钟就是1/24*60) Returns string — (sha1字串+unix时间)
GetHashByMD5Path() GetHashByMD5Path() : string 获取加路径盐的Hash密码 (其实并没有用path,而是用zbp->guid替代了). Returns string